So, What Exactly Is This Flooring?
So, what exactly is this magical flooring transformation we’ve been hinting at? We’re talking about taking your ordinary, maybe even a bit boring, concrete slab and turning it into a stunning, high-gloss or satin-finish surface. It involves a multi-step process of grinding away the top layer, exposing the aggregate within, and then using specialized equipment to buff it to a sheen.
Think of it like giving your floor a professional manicure and polish, but on a much grander scale. We use industrial-grade grinders with diamond abrasives to meticulously smooth and refine the concrete. This isn’t just about making it shiny; it’s about creating a surface that’s incredibly smooth, durable, and visually captivating.
What Goes Into This Transformation?
The process begins with deep cleaning and assessing the existing concrete. We’ll check for any cracks or imperfections that need addressing, ensuring a solid foundation for the transformation. Then comes the grinding, which is done in stages, starting with coarser grit diamonds and moving to finer ones to achieve the desired level of smoothness and reflectivity.
After grinding, a densifier is often applied. This is a liquid chemical that penetrates the concrete, reacting with it to make it harder and more resistant to wear and tear. This is a crucial step for enhancing the overall strength and durability of the finished surface, making it incredibly robust.
Finally, we use polishing machines with progressively finer pads to bring out that incredible shine. Sealers are then applied to protect the surface from stains and moisture, further enhancing its longevity and ease of maintenance. This meticulous approach ensures a truly remarkable and lasting result for your flooring.

Polished concrete floors in Echo, Utah
Property owners in Echo, Utah usually call after looking at a tired concrete slab in a warehouse, showroom or modern residential space. Polished concrete is the existing slab itself, mechanically refined through a series of diamond-grinding passes from coarse (40 grit) to fine (3000 grit), with a densifier and stain guard applied at the right stage.
The result is the original slab transformed into a hard, dense, reflective surface that reads as polished stone. There is no coating sitting on top, so there is nothing that can chip, peel or hot-tire fail. The slab is the floor.

- Grind and expose.Heavy diamond grinders cut at 40 grit. Installers in Echo and the surrounding area repair joints and cracks in matching color.
- Densify and stain.Lithium silicate densifier penetrates and hardens. Optional acid stain or water-based dye. Stain guard final treatment.
- Polish.Progressive grit passes 200, 400, 800, 1500, up to 3000. Gloss locked at target meter reading. Photo handover.

How much does polished concrete cost in Echo, Utah?
Standard cream-polish residential and light-duty runs $4 to $7 per square foot. Showroom mirror-grade with aggregate exposure and dye is $7 to $12 per square foot. Warehouse-scale (10,000+ sq ft) drops to $3 to $5 range. Quoted firm after the call.
How is this different from epoxy?
Epoxy is a coating that sits on top of the slab. Polished concrete is the slab itself, ground and densified. Epoxy can chip, peel, hot-tire pickup. Polished concrete cannot, there is no coating to fail.

How long does the install take?
Residential rooms run two to three days. larger floors 5,000 to 20,000 sq ft run a week to two weeks. The space is dust-controlled with wet grinding and HEPA vacuum.
